Contigo Water Bottle Recall

Contigo has recalled 5.7 Million kids water bottles due to choking hazard. This is an addition to an earlier recall from August when replacement lids were issued.

 

The water bottle’s clear silicone spout can detach and create a choking hazard to children.

About 157,000 bottle were sold in Canada.

Contigo has received a total of 427 reports of the spout detaching including 27 spouts found in children’s mouths.

Customers should immediately stop using the recalled water bottles (and the replacement lids provided in the previous recall) and contact Contigo for a free water bottle.
Consumers who received replacement lids in the previous recall should also contact Contigo for the new water bottle.
